HISTORICAL BACKGROUND
■ early 1970s - Virgilio Gaspar Enriquez Together with then-chairman of the
Department of Psychology at the University of the Philippines (U.P.), Dr. Alfredo V.
Lagmay introduce the concept of Sikolohiyang Pilipino (Filipino Psychology).
■ Enriquez embarked on a research into the historical and cultural roots of
Philippine Psychology. Subsequently, the research included identifying
indigenous concepts and approaches in Philippine psychology and developing
creativity and inventiveness among Filipinos.
■ Panukat ng Ugali at Pagkatao (Measure of Character and Personality), were
produced.
■ In 1975, Enriquez chaired the Unang Pambansang Kumperensya sa
Sikolohiyang Pilipino (First National Conference on Filipino Psychology) where the
ideas, concepts, and formulations of Sikolohiyang Pilipino were formally
articulated.

What is Sikolohiyang Pilipino?
■ It is the attachment of importance to the Filipino and his
consciousness.
■ The totality of the Filipino – both his material and spiritual
aspects
■ It is ‘‘the study of diwa (‘psyche’), which in Filipino directly
refers to the wealth of ideas referred to by the philosophical
concept of ‘essence’ and an entire range of psychological
concepts from awareness to motives to behavior’’ (Enriquez,
1985)
Sikolohiya sa Kontekstong Pilipino (anyo)
■ Sikolohiya sa Pilipinas (Psychology in the Philippines)
– the general form of psychology in the Philippine context
■ Sikolohiya ng mga Pilipino (Psychology of the Filipinos)
– theorizing about the psychological nature of the Filipinos, whether
from a local or a foreign perspective
■ Sikolohiyang Pilipino (Filipino Psychology)
– It refers to the psychology born out of the experience (karanasan),
thought (kaisipan) and orientation (oryentasyon) of the Filipinos,
based on the full use of Filipino culture and language.

Psychology, defined (Enriquez)
■ It takes into account the study of
– emotions and experienced knowledge (kalooban and kamalayan),
– awareness of one’s surroundings (ulirat),
– information and understanding (isip),
– habits and behavior (another meaning of diwa),
– soul (kaluluwa) which is the way to learning about people’s
conscience.
■ Filipino Psychology principal emphasis in psychology is on identity and
national consciousness, social awareness and involvement, psychology
of language and culture, and applications and bases of Filipino
psychology in health practices, agriculture, art, mass media, religion,
etc.
Four Filiations of Philippine Psychology by
Zeus Salazar
■ Sikolohiyang Akadamiko- Pilosopikal (Academic-philosophical
Psychology)
– UST begins through education by individual monks and
preachers: the Jesuits:Thomistic Philosophy and Psychology. A
continuing study of psychology as an aspect of philosophy
■ Sikolohiyang Akadamiko-siyentipiko: Kanluraning Tradisyon (Western
Tradition Of Academic-scientific Psychology)
– 1876, birth of Scientific Psychology (German tradition)
– Entry of Western Psychology in UP and other universities
(American tradition)
■ Sikolohiyang Etniko (Ethnic Psychology)
It is a major basis of Sikolohiyang Pilipino for integrating into a national
tradition of Psychology and Philosophy as universal disciplines.
– Indigenous Psychology (katutubong sikolohiya)
It is common to the Filipinos who oftentimes are unaware of it: this frame of
psychological reason or theory can be called principally from language,
literature, etc (kinagisnang sikolohiya)
Psychologies or psychological systems worked out by Filipinos with indigenous
elements as basis. Mainly reactive, resulting from contact with other cultures
and from acculturative experience. (Hermano Pule, Rizal, Isabelo de los Reyes)
– Psychology of Filipinos
Based mainly on Western System of thought: Chinese, Spaniards and other
foreigners
Expression of own ideas through Filipino language, literature (works of Rizal)
– Practice of Psychology
Enculturation/Socialization as affected by Christianity or Islam
Ancient Techniques of group therapy ( tagapayo, manghuhula, use of dreams)
■ Sikomedikal Na Relihiyon Ang Ginagamit Bilang Elementong
Nag-uugnay At Nagpapaliwanag (Medico-religious Psychology)
– It considered religion as the cohesive element and
considered as the core of native Filipino Psychology
– It is manifested through
■ Faith healing
■ Espiritista
■ Herbolaryo
■ Other indigenous methods
